Finance Review Summary — Harwick Street Lease. Renegotiation with Pellgrove Estates concluded last week. We secured a 12% reduction on base rent and a two-year break clause, offset by taking on internal maintenance costs. Net annual saving is projected at roughly 8% of facilities spend. Sales leads should note that showroom space on the ground floor is unchanged, so client demos continue as normal. The savings feed directly into next year's commercial plans, summarised confidentially below.

board note of kaguf-kawig: Novdorax Logistics plans to raise the Aldax list price by 41.6 percent in July. The board signed off on a budget of $484.6 million for Project Druiel. The renewal with Gorirox Logistics closes at $136.6 million a year, 37.5 percent above the last contract. Project Silmir slips by a full year because of the audit delay.

## Releases — ScanBridge Integration

Support team notes. Releases ship monthly from the Ferndale build server. Each build bundles the scanner firmware shim and the POS adapter for Tillstone terminals. Verify the release by checking the printed checksum against the manifest in the release notes; mismatches mean a corrupted download, not a compatibility issue. Do not hand customers unsigned builds under any circumstances. Every distributable archive must be verified against the current release key, which is shown below.

release key, bajof-tadug: bky4_GCYF

**Ticket 4182 — Read-replica lag alarm tuning**

The replica lag alarm for the Bramblecore orders database fires during nightly batch loads even though lag recovers within minutes. Proposal: raise the threshold from 30s to 120s and add a sustained-duration condition. No application changes required. Ready to merge pending release-manager approval; sign-off is required from the person named below.

signatory, yahog-badug: Quenix Ulaael

## Changelog — Tollgate Billing Worker v4.2

Changed defaults: blue-green deploys are now the standard rollout path for the billing worker. The old rolling strategy remains available behind a flag but is deprecated and will be removed in v5. Health checks now gate traffic shift at 30 seconds instead of 10. The green environment comes up with the following default configuration values.

config for tagaf-bawif:
[norok]
host = norok.ordinworks.local
user = norok_svc
database = norok_prod